Yeah I have one and I have to say i lovelovelove it!!
I find it really easy to do a quick 15 mins before dinner if i can't be bothered to go the gym - and the good thing is you can jump around like a maniac and nobody can see you!
I'd just advise anybody who is getting one to get one with 6 legs not 4 as apparently they're more stable. Also I would recommend having in on the ground floor or basement if poss cause i shook my whole house when i put it on the first floor! rofl
